Walton County Health Improvement Partnership The Walton County Health Improvement Partnership (COMPASS)
is a community based initiative to improve the health and quality of life in
Walton County. The initiative is driven by the Mobilizing for Action through
Planning and Partnerships (MAPP)
process developed by the National Association of County and City Health
Officials (NACCHO), Public Health Practice Program office, and the Centers for
Disease Control and Prevention (CDC).
